diff options
Diffstat (limited to 'src/multimedia/gsttools_headers/qgstvideorenderersink_p.h')
-rw-r--r-- | src/multimedia/gsttools_headers/qgstvideorenderersink_p.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/src/multimedia/gsttools_headers/qgstvideorenderersink_p.h b/src/multimedia/gsttools_headers/qgstvideorenderersink_p.h index 72beceeaf..186708872 100644 --- a/src/multimedia/gsttools_headers/qgstvideorenderersink_p.h +++ b/src/multimedia/gsttools_headers/qgstvideorenderersink_p.h @@ -96,6 +96,7 @@ public: bool start(GstCaps *caps); void stop(); + void unlock(); bool proposeAllocation(GstQuery *query); GstFlowReturn render(GstBuffer *buffer); @@ -153,6 +154,8 @@ private: static gboolean stop(GstBaseSink *sink); + static gboolean unlock(GstBaseSink *sink); + static GstFlowReturn show_frame(GstVideoSink *sink, GstBuffer *buffer); private: |